The boundaries of the zone districts established in this section of this Land Use Code shall be depicted on the Pitkin County Official Zoning Map incorporated herein by reference. A copy of the Zoning Map shall be located in the Community Development Department at all times for inspection by the general public.
If amendments are made to the boundaries of the Zoning Map pursuant to the procedures in this Land Use Code, such amendments shall be entered on the Zoning Map regularly after amendment.
The Official Zoning Map shall be located in the Community Development Department. In the event of a conflict between the Official Zoning Map and a resolution of the Board of County Commissioners amending the map, the resolution shall prevail.
Unless a different rule is stated for specific zone districts or circumstances elsewhere in this Land Use Code, the existence of more than one (1) zone district on a lot or parcel shall be governed by the following rules:
No subdivision shall be deemed to occur by virtue of a jurisdictional line. A parcel which is situated in another jurisdiction in addition to Pitkin County shall be considered as a whole, and the zoning district applicable in Pitkin County shall be considered on the entire parcel for purposes of determining what development is available in Pitkin County. If development has occurred on a parcel located within Pitkin County and another jurisdiction, such development shall be considered in determining the available development within Pitkin County.
